McArthur (EL25272) is located 70km northwest of the major McArthur River lead-zinc deposit and has several small occurrences of copper, lead, barite and manganese. It overlies the unconformable contact between the lower McArthur Group sediments and overlying Roper River clastic sediments to the west, and therefore may be prospective for unconformity associated uranium mineralisation as well as sediment-hosted base metals in the basement along the major north-trending major fault zone separating these units.

Westmoreland West (EL25269) is approximately 40km northwest of the Westmoreland uranium deposits. Bedrock is poorly exposed over the western two thirds of the Tenement and is interpreted to be underlain by Westmoreland conglomerate, the prospective host unit for the known uranium occurrences in the district.

Ngalia (EL25264) lies in an area of poor exposure approximately 65km southwest of the major Bigrlyi uranium prospect owned by Energy Metals Ltd. It straddles the southern contact of the Ngalia Basin where the basal Vaughan Springs Quarzite overlies Palaeoproterozoic granite. Although no occurrences are known along this contact, there is potential for both unconformity associated and sandstone-hosted uranium deposits. Amadeus (EL25267) lies near the western margin of the Amadeus Basin, some 330km southwest of Alice Springs and 25km north of Uluru (Ayers Rock). The Neoproterozoic Winnall Beds crop out strongly to the south but there is no exposure within the tenement.
